Sigmund Feud believed that religion was simply an illusion. His theory is based on the belief that human impulse is to murder
and be promiscuous. If that assumption is correct, then his theory that religion is helping to prohibit these impulses, can have
some merit. However, since it is impossible to ascertain the nature of man, it is impossible to determine whether religion is
actually helping to prevent these impulses. Freud claims that moral prohibitions would not be obeyed by a majority of people if
there were not external coercions, but there are many people who are not religious and yet do not murder or have sex with
anyone they want. Thus, seems unlikely that religion alone could help to renounce these impulses. Freud, of course, would say
that other things can serve as sublimation for the sexual urges, but this theory cannot be tested because you can never find a
person who is free of every thing which might be seen as sublimation.
